KAA Gent has sold midfielder Atsuki Ito to English side Bolton Wanderers. The transfer was completed this week for an undisclosed fee, as reported by news.bbc.co.uk.

Ito signed a three-year contract with the newly-promoted Championship club. The 28-year-old Japanese international spent the last two seasons with Gent, making 63 league appearances and scoring six goals. His departure coincides with a strong start to the season for Gent, who currently sit sixth in the Jupiler Pro League with six points from two matches.

Who are Bolton's other summer signings?

Bolton Wanderers have invested heavily in their squad following promotion. Ito is not their only acquisition. The club also signed 24-year-old Republic of Ireland international Gavin Bazunu from Southampton. He also penned a three-year deal. The goalkeeper made 92 appearances for Southampton after joining from Manchester City in 2022.

In total, Bolton have made twelve new signings this summer. To make room, the contract of 33-year-old defender Cyrus Christie was terminated by mutual consent. Christie joined on a free transfer in September 2025 and played 30 games in all competitions for the club.
